WebJun 26, 2013 · Phonophobia is defined as a persistent, abnormal, and unwarranted fear of sound. Often, these are normal environmental sounds (e.g., traffic, kitchen sounds, doors closing, or even loud speech) that cannot under any circumstances be damaging. Webpho·no·pho·bi·a ( fō'nō-fō'bē-ă ), 1. Morbid fear of one's own voice, or of any sound. See also: decreased sound tolerance, misophonia, hyperacusis. 2. Abnormal sensitivity to noise, a common feature of migraine headache. [phono- + G. phobos, fear] Farlex Partner Medical Dictionary © Farlex 2012 phonophobia (fō″nō-fō′bē-ă) [″ + phobos, fear] 1.
